Gyeonghuigung Palace is a stunning historical site in Seoul that invites tourists to explore the grandeur of Korea's royal past. Nestled in the heart of the city, this cultural landmark showcases beautiful architecture, serene gardens, and rich history, making it an essential stop for any traveler seeking to understand the heritage of Korea. With its meticulously preserved structures and tranquil atmosphere, visitors can immerse themselves in the elegance of the Joseon Dynasty while enjoying the peaceful surroundings.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Gyeonghuigung Palace.
- Visit early in the morning or late afternoon to avoid crowds and enjoy a more peaceful experience.
- Check the palace's schedule for traditional performances or cultural events that may enhance your visit.
- Wear comfortable shoes, as you'll be walking on pathways and exploring various sections of the palace.
- Bring a camera; the picturesque scenery and historical architecture provide excellent photo opportunities.
- Take advantage of the free admission on certain days to maximize your experience without breaking the bank.
